Mr. Samuel Turkington

Mr. Samuel Turkington, Master in charge of Cross Creek Public School, who holds a D3 certificate, was born in County Down, Ireland. He was first educated at the National School, and afterwards at an Academy in Belfast, and finally in Dublin. In 1881 he married the eldest daughter of Mr. Moses Matthews, of Dromore, County Down, and sister of Dr. James Nelson Matthews, of London. They travelled through Ireland, England, and the Continent, and in 1882 sailed by the Orient Line of mail steamers via Melbourne for New Zealand. His first teaching appointment in New Zealand was at Tenui School, where he spent six years. Besigning in 1890 he entered the Otago College, and returning after two years, he was appointed to the Cross Creck School in 1893.
